Points to Remember about TOEFL Listening

In the updated TOEFL listening test format introduced in July 2023, the listening section maintains its structure with 3-4 lectures, each followed by 6 questions, and 2-3 conversations, each accompanied by 5 questions. However, a notable change in the revised format is the elimination of random unscored questions.

Consequently, the total duration of the listening section ranges from 41 to 57 minutes, and there are no unscored questions included. This adjustment grants test takers an average of 1.5 minutes per question to complete the listening tasks.
